Why Choose Licensed Porch Installers?
Hiring a certified porch installer includes a number of advantages that add to the quality, safety, and durability of your porch installation. Here are some crucial benefits:
| Benefit | Description |
|---|---|
| Competence and Experience | Licensed installers have actually gone through training and possess the technical knowledge needed for appropriate installation. |
| Security Compliance | They are familiar with regional building codes and guidelines, ensuring that your porch meets security standards. |
| Quality Assurance | Licensed experts are often backed by guarantees, ensuring their workmanship and the products used. |
| Insurance coverage Protection | They normally carry liability insurance, which secures both the installer and the property owner in case of mishaps. |
| Time and Cost Efficiency | Professionals can complete the task quicker and effectively than an unlicensed installer or DIY job. |
Key Considerations When Hiring Licensed Porch Installers
To guarantee you choose the right certified porch installer for your project, think about the following aspects:
1. Research Local Regulations
Different areas have varying building regulations and licensing requirements. Research study the regulations in your area to ensure your selected installer complies.
2. Request for Recommendations
Speak to friends, family, or next-door neighbors who have just recently had actually porches set up. Individual recommendations can lead you to reputable certified installers.
3. Inspect Credentials
Verify that the installers hold needed licenses and certifications. Search for any additional certifications or awards that show their proficiency.
4. Review Portfolios
Ask to see a portfolio of previous work. A trusted installer needs to have pictures of past jobs that display their capabilities.
5. Gather Multiple Quotes
Get quotes from a minimum of 3 certified installers. This helps you comprehend the market rate and enables price comparison based on services offered.

6. Inquire about Insurance
Make sure the installer carries both liability insurance coverage and employee's settlement. This safeguards you from liability in case of mishaps or damages throughout the project.
7. Check Out Online Reviews
Examine online evaluation platforms and social networks for customer feedback about the installer. Take note of repeating themes-- both favorable and negative.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: What kinds of patios can certified installers construct?
Licensed installers can build different types of decks, consisting of front patios, screened-in decks, wraparound porches, and multi-level porches. The particular type will depend upon your needs and local policies.
Q2: How long does the porch installation procedure take?
The duration of the installation differs based on the style and intricacy of the porch. Basic porches may take a week, while more fancy styles might take numerous weeks. Talk about timelines with your installer.
Q3: Are permits required for porch installations?
For the most part, yes. A certified installer will usually handle obtaining the necessary permits to ensure your porch fulfills local structure codes. Always validate this before the work begins.
Q4: Can I tailor my porch style?
Definitely! Certified installers can deal with you to tailor your porch based on your preferences, including products, colors, and structural features.
Q5: What products do certified installers recommend?
Typical products for porch construction consist of wood, composite decking, aluminum, and vinyl. The installer will advise products based upon your budget plan, design preferences, and environmental elements.
Q6: What should I do if I encounter concerns after installation?
In case of problems post-installation, connect to your licensed installer quickly. Warranty policies ought to cover any craftsmanship issues. Constantly file interactions for referral.
